Protective bracket for construction of constructional engineering
Technical Field
The invention relates to the technical field of constructional engineering, in particular to a protective support for constructional engineering construction.
Background
The building refers to an asset formed by artificial construction, belongs to the category of fixed assets, and comprises two categories of houses and buildings. A house is an engineered building for people to live, work, study, produce, manage, entertain, store goods, and perform other social activities. The difference from the building is the structure, and the structure refers to engineering buildings except the house, such as enclosing walls, roads, dams, wells, tunnels, water towers, bridges, chimneys and the like, and when the bridge building engineering is constructed, protection supports are required to be arranged nearby for the safety of constructors.
However, the protection support for the construction of the bridge building engineering at present is mostly the protection support that the steel pipe is penetrated through by the long one-end support pier, and such protection support sets up very long, is not convenient for transport and move, also makes the long-distance road of bridge narrow down, and then causes serious traffic jam easily, and this kind of protection support corresponds certain protective effect in addition that the impact is little, but is hit very easily to the impact greatly, and then reaches accident personnel, and factor of safety is very low.
Therefore, the protective bracket for the construction of the building engineering is provided.
Disclosure of Invention
The invention aims to provide a protective bracket for construction of constructional engineering, a main body consisting of a fixed frame, a folding frame and a buffer frame is unfolded to be a quarter circle in a top view, the diameter of the circle is 3-10 meters, a buffer piece can be clamped in an upper fixing piece, the folding frame can be folded inwards, so that the protective bracket can be integrally folded, when an automobile or a non-motor vehicle collides the protective bracket, a movable inner column can be compressed inwards when the speed is slow and the impact force is small, the first repelling sheet and the second repelling sheet can buffer the impact force, when the speed is high, the impact force is large, so that the first repelling sheet and the second repelling sheet are compressed to the end and further compressed to a buffer spring, at the moment, the buffer effect of the buffer spring and the stable effect of a triangle formed by the buffer piece and the upper fixing piece can resist the impact force to the maximum extent, when the impact force is too large, the protective support is integrally knocked over, the protective support can be in a triangular shape after being reversed, the automobile head can be jacked up at the moment, the front wheel is made to be empty, secondary moving impact is avoided, in the anti-collision time of the protective support, maintenance personnel have a certain time to keep away from an accident point, safety of the maintenance personnel is guaranteed, and therefore the problem brought forward in the background is solved.
In order to achieve the purpose, the invention provides the following technical scheme: a protective bracket for constructional engineering construction comprises a fixed frame, a folding frame and a buffer frame, wherein the fixed frame is fixedly connected with one side of the folding frame, and two ends of the buffer frame are fixedly connected with the folding frame;
the fixing frame comprises a supporting frame and a fixing bottom pad, one end of the fixing bottom pad is fixedly connected with the supporting frame, and an installation screw hole is formed in the fixing bottom pad in a penetrating mode;
the folding frame comprises an upper folding piece, a vertical folding piece, a bottom folding pad and a folding protection frame, the upper folding piece is fixedly connected with the upper end of the vertical folding piece, the vertical folding piece is fixedly connected with the lower end of the bottom folding pad, the upper folding piece, the vertical folding piece and the bottom folding pad form a main body, and the folding protection frame is arranged on the inner side of the vertical folding piece;
the buffer frame comprises an upper fixing piece, a bottom fixing piece and a buffer piece, the bottom fixing piece is fixedly connected with the lower end of the upper fixing piece, the upper end of the buffer piece is fixedly connected with the upper fixing piece, and the buffer piece is folded on the inner side of the upper fixing piece.
Furthermore, folding protection frame includes first slider, head rod, second slider, second connecting rod and activity round pin, and the first slider is fixed to be set up at the both ends of head rod, and the fixed both ends that set up at the second connecting rod of second slider, and head rod and the middle part of second connecting rod pass through activity round pin swing joint.
Furthermore, folding protection frame standing grooves are formed in the inner sides of the two sides of the upper fixing piece, sliding grooves are formed in the upper end and the lower end of the upper fixing piece located on the inner side of the folding protection frame standing grooves, and the sliding grooves are respectively matched with the first sliding piece and the second sliding piece.
Furthermore, a balancing weight is arranged in the bottom fixing part and is a component made of lead material.
Further, the bolster includes the installation head, first rotation post, the activity inner prop, support the outer prop, the post is rotated to the second and supports the chassis, first rotation post is fixed to be set up at the both ends of installing the head, the fixed installation head that is provided with in upper end of activity inner prop, the lower extreme of activity inner prop with support outer prop swing joint, the second rotates the fixed both sides that set up in the lower extreme that supports the outer prop of post, the second rotates the post and supports the inboard swing joint on chassis, still be provided with fixed screw on the support chassis.
Furthermore, the lower end of the movable inner column is provided with a first repelling sheet, the inner side of the supporting outer column is provided with a second repelling sheet, the first repelling sheet and the second repelling sheet are both members made of permanent magnet materials, and the magnetism repels each other.
Furthermore, the supporting outer column is internally provided with a buffer spring and a mounting pad, the upper end of the buffer spring is fixedly connected with the lower end of the second repelling sheet, and the lower end of the buffer spring is fixedly connected with the upper end of the mounting pad.
Furthermore, the main body formed by the fixed frame, the folding frame and the buffer frame is in a quarter circle in a unfolded overlook mode, and the diameter of the circle is 3-10 meters.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ments. All other embodiments, which can be derived by a person skilled in the art from the embodiments given herein without making any creative effort, shall fall within the protection scope of the present invention.
Referring to fig. 1-2, a protective bracket for construction of building engineering, comprising a fixed frame 1, a folding frame 2 and a buffer frame 3, wherein the fixed frame 1 is fixedly connected with one side of the folding frame 2, two ends of the buffer frame 3 are fixedly connected with the folding frame 2, a main body formed by the fixed frame 1, the folding frame 2 and the buffer frame 3 is unfolded to be overlooked to be a quarter circle, the diameter of the circle is 3-10 meters, the circle corresponds to the line interval of a bridge road, the area can be maintained according to the requirement of the bridge, the protective bracket used according to the corresponding specification can be relatively close to a maintenance point, the bridge vehicle congestion caused by the long-distance arrangement of the protective frame is avoided, and the protective bracket is suitable for both the uphill slope and the. The fixing frame 1 comprises a supporting frame 11 and a fixing bottom pad 12, one end of the fixing bottom pad 12 is fixedly connected with the supporting frame 11, and an installation screw hole 13 is formed in the fixing bottom pad 12 in a penetrating mode.
Referring to fig. 3-4, a protective bracket for construction of constructional engineering, the folding frame 2 includes an upper folding member 21, a vertical folding member 22, a bottom folding pad 23 and a folding protective frame 24, the upper folding member 21 is fixedly connected with the upper end of the vertical folding member 22, the vertical folding member 22 is fixedly connected with the lower end of the bottom folding pad 23, the upper folding member 21, the vertical folding member 22 and the bottom folding pad 23 form a main body, and the folding protective frame 24 is disposed at the inner side of the vertical folding member 22.
The folding protection frame 24 comprises a first sliding part 241, a first connecting rod 242, a second sliding part 243, a second connecting rod 244 and a movable pin 245, the first sliding part 241 is fixedly arranged at two ends of the first connecting rod 242, the second sliding part 243 is fixedly arranged at two ends of the second connecting rod 244, the middle parts of the first connecting rod 242 and the second connecting rod 244 are movably connected through the movable pin 245, the folding protection frame placing groove 311 is formed in the inner sides of two sides of the upper fixing part 31, sliding grooves 312 are formed in the upper end and the lower end of the upper fixing part 31 located on the inner side of the folding protection frame placing groove 311, the sliding grooves 312 are respectively matched with the first sliding part 241 and the second sliding part 243, the folding protection frame 24 can be folded, and the impact resistance effect and the supporting effect of the protection frame main body can be improved.
Referring to fig. 5-7, a protective bracket for construction of building engineering, a buffer member 33 can be clamped in an upper fixing member 31, a folding frame 2 can be folded inwards, so that the protective bracket can be folded as a whole, the transportation occupied space of the protective bracket is reduced, and the use convenience is greatly improved, a buffer frame 3 comprises the upper fixing member 31, a bottom fixing member 32 and the buffer member 33, the bottom fixing member 32 is fixedly connected with the lower end of the upper fixing member 31, a balancing weight 321 is arranged in the bottom fixing member 32, the balancing weight 321 is a member made of lead material, the bottom supporting force is improved, the upper end of the buffer member 33 is fixedly connected with the upper fixing member 31, and the buffer member is folded inside the upper fixing member 31.
The buffer member 33 includes a mounting head 331, a first rotating column 332, a movable inner column 333, a supporting outer column 334, a second rotating column 335 and a supporting chassis 336, the first rotating column 332 is fixedly disposed at two ends of the mounting head 331, the upper end of the movable inner column 333 is fixedly disposed with the mounting head 331, the lower end of the movable inner column 333 is movably connected with the supporting outer column 334, the second rotating column 335 is fixedly disposed at two outer sides of the lower end of the supporting outer column 334, the second rotating column 335 is movably connected with the inner side of the supporting chassis 336, and the supporting chassis 336 is further provided with a fixing screw hole 337.
The lower end of the movable inner post 333 is provided with a first repelling sheet 3331, the inner side of the supporting outer post 334 is provided with a second repelling sheet 3341, and the first repelling sheet 3331 and the second repelling sheet 3341 are both members made of a permanent magnet material and repel each other magnetically.
When an automobile or a non-motor vehicle collides with the protective bracket, the movable inner column 333 is compressed inwards due to the slow speed and small impact force, the impact force can be buffered due to the repulsive force of the first repulsive piece 3331 and the second repulsive piece 3341, and then under the protective effect of the whole protective bracket, the impact object can be stopped quickly and the maintenance personnel can be prevented from being injured.
A buffer spring 3342 and a mounting pad 3343 are further disposed inside the supporting outer column 334, an upper end of the buffer spring 3342 is fixedly connected with a lower end of the second repelling sheet 3341, and a lower end of the buffer spring 3342 is fixedly connected with an upper end of the mounting pad 3343.
When fast, the impact is big, make first rejection piece 3331 and second rejection piece 3341 compress to the end, and then compress to buffer spring 3342, buffer spring 3342's the buffering effect and the stable effect of the triangle-shaped that buffer 33 and last mounting 31 constitute this moment, but the impact is resisted to the at utmost, when the impact is too big, will protect the support whole to knock over, still can be the triangle-shaped shape after the protection support reversal, can jack up the car head this moment, make the front wheel empty, avoid the secondary to remove the striking, and in protection support anticollision time, maintainer has certain time to keep away from the incident point, guarantee self safety.
